Meta tag discussions -- Dynamic Meta Tags!

There is always a lot of discussion about how useful meta tags are. Some experts say that they were once very relevant to search engine results but now they aren't, whereas others claim that they still carry some weight.

That's right, you should use meta tags that help your visitors. Don't think about the search engines all of the time, as the search engines are trying to look at it from the visitor's point of view. As such, you should do the same.

Meta tag descriptions, especially titles, often show up in the search engine results. If you do a search for a particular question or topic, I bet that most of you would pass up on a site that had an irrelevant title. Duh?!?!, right?

So having said that, make the meta tag titles and descriptions relevant to what people searching for that page would want. Pay very close attention to the title as well. Meta tag descriptions can often be replaced by keywords and content that the visitor is searching for, but the meta tag titles often stay the same.

Using general meta tags will help, but if you have tons and tons of pages, they all might start to look identical in the search engines. As a result, you should consider dynamic meta tags. These are meta tags that change according to what's in the page that is indexed. You can make it so that titles in the article or page that is being displayed show up as the meta tag title and so forth.

Different websites/blogs have different tools (most free) that can do this for you, so I'd recommend doing a search for "dynamic meta tags" plus whatever you are looking to use them on (like a specific forum, website creator, blog, etc.).

This is an easy way to "set it and forget it," and it definitely has helped with my search engine results.
